Maina Njenga to Mt Kenya: ‘President Ruto is your baby, you must suckle it’

Former Mungiki leader Maina Njenga during a rally at Kibiruini stadium in Nyeri County. File photo
Former Mungiki sect leader Mr Maina Njenga has chided Mt Kenya to cease whining about President William Ruto rule, saying "he is your baby that you gave birth to and you got no choice, but suckle it".
Featuring on Hot 96 FM morning show on Monday, Mr Njenga countered that President Ruto remains the favourite to win the 2027 Presidential race, to the chagrin of the Mountaineers.
"I'm not sure whether President Ruto will lose in his reelection bid. It is dependent on how he will scheme in the remaining two and a half years. But if he took power under the 2022 General Elections environment, only a fool can underrate his mind. Huyu mtu ako na akili ya kutosha kujipanga (he is more win brained)," he said.
He said Mt Kenya got no justification whatsoever to keep on issuing ultimatums and heckling President Ruto since "you by your own volution gave this country his government".
Mr Njenga who has since declared support for President Ruto said "we tried to warn you to vote an alternative out of the the other contenders but you dismissed us saying Dr Ruto was your man".
He said while President Uhuru Kenyatta was busy trying to prevent the Mountain from the Dr Ruto presidential bid, you defied and went ahead to endorse him with an overwhelming 87 percent of your votes".
To that end, Mr Njenga said Mt Kenya out of that endorsement has a 47 percent stake in the Dr Ruto government".
He added: “Mt Kenya got no valid point to complain about President Ruto government. Mt Kenya gave us this president. They told us President Ruto was a product of prayers. Let us continue praying together with our President.”
Mr Njenga scorned ousted Deputy President Rigathi Gachagua's declaration that he will by close of this month form a Mt Kenya political party and give the 2027 political direction.
"Saying you are forming a mountain party is not news. Parties have been formed in Mt Kenya since times of independence. Yours is not a big deal. Mr Gachagua you cannot be keeping us captive of Murima unity as if we are not also in other counties. Rise up and be a national mindset leader," he battered.
He said he has gone to President Ruto's aide to help him counter what he termed as Gachagua's divisive rhetoric.
"I will hold 47 public rallies one(1) per each county to preach one people one flag gospel. Forget about those Gachagua talks that he will take me to the International Criminals Court (ICC)," he said.
Mr Njenga told Mr Gachagua that “I am not an ICC candidate. Yours is idle talk. ICC for what?”
He accused Mr Gachagua of "being all talk even when apparent that we all know that as an impeached leader he is toothless. He cannot bite. How will he take me to ICC?".
Mr Gachagua has publicly accused Mr Njenga of being part of a broader scheme to cause chaos and mayhem in Mt Kenya zones.
"This is a man and a history too well familiar with us. His exploits in bloodshed, extortion, progressing the cruelty of circumsising our women as well as imposing illegal taxes on us is self explanatory of our fears against him," Mr Gachagua recently said in Nyeri County.
Mr Gachagua accused Mr Njenga of being used by the government to force Mt Kenya residents to support "a dysnfunctional government and traitors whose loyalty is to the president and not to the people".
Mr Gachagua added that "we do not want to be reminded of the ruthless efficiency Mr Njenga and his gang went about spreading fear in Mt Kenya to a point the government had to dedicate four years of operations to neuter his activities".
Mr Njenga defended President Ruto's government for perception of being anti youth in cabinet employment.
"President Ruto's cabinet does not have youthful Secretaries because not many of them in this country have sufficient skills to serve," he said.
He added that "You cannot just go into a university, fish out a youthful CS and give him/her a job. They have to first seek maturity and that is as it is".
He said "This government is President Ruto's and he has the freedom to constitute as he deems fit. When we become presidents, we will form those government that we have in our minds".
He hit out at the youths saying "You cannot become a leader through graphically putting people in caskets...You must follow the long and hard route of becoming a leader".
He said he was not contemptuous of the youth "since they form the bulk of my support base".
He said he does not have a gang support base, but was a long time mentor to youths who have passed through his hands.
"I don't own any jeshi. Through being close to former Presidents Daniel Moi, Mwai Kibaki, Uhuru Kenyatta and Ruto governments, I only united and continue to do so, youths. Like today, my boys are organised in Matatu Saccos and route management networks and we are monied yes," he said.
He said he identifies with the nightmare of abductions in the country.
"I have been a victim of state sponsored abductions both in the past and current governments... Just the other day I was abducted for seven(7) days," he said.
He revealed current abduction holding chambers to "situated most likely in the City Centre 5th floor of a building where one is bundled in pitch darkness rooms".
Once inside the abduction chambers, he said "you see no one engaging you in the numerous interrogations and threats... the abductors apart from feeding victims irregularly, are humane and never squeezed any delicate part of the anatomy".
To avoid getting abducted, a fate that he said can befall anyone, Mr Njenga said "our children must behave. You cannot put the age mates of your parents in coffins when they are alive and expect to be treated softly. You must shape up".
